Default Mirror tap fuse continues to blow

I mirror tapped my radar detector and the fuse has blown twice now. I never had this issue in my S5, so I'm not sure what I could do to keep this from happening. The current fuse is a 5, should I increase it to 7.5? I'm not well versed with electronics, so any help is appreciated.

I'm not tapping into any fuse. I'm tapping into the mirror harness in the mirror assembly. But the 5A fuse in the footwell is what powers the mirror, so that is the one that keeps blowing.
